Tanya's Blog - 8th March 2011 There’s a huge jackpot rollover at Exeter today and by inference it will be worth dabbling in the placepot too. As those who call to place the bet are asked if they want it each-way, which they do to try and retrieve small consolation for the pot of gold at the end of the rainbow temptation. I’ve had a quick scan through, not wanting to persuade you one way or another but the ‘left field’ two I am including are in the 3.30 1 FLINTOFF (as Venetia Williams is such good form and 7 DRYBROOK BEDOUIN (as I thought he wasn’t ridden as positively as he might have been at Sandown latest) At Newcastle only one glares out at me and that is CATEGORICAL at 4:50. His rider James Reveley rode an immaculate race to win the Grimthorpe Chase for the blog on Saturday on Always Right and his confidence will be booming. Categorical has the same if not better form. The weight won’t bother him he just has to get into some rhythm with his jumping. In his last three runs he has been beaten by Gansey, King Fontaine, Cavers Glen and Fine Parchment. No wonder he is top weight. He is one that could sneak under the radar if not careful.
